    Giuliani walloped for claim Trump has constitutional duty to pressure Ukraine to probe Biden


    Published
    1 min ago on
    December 6, 2019
    By Travis Gettys


    Rudy Giuliani claimed President Donald Trump had a constitutional obligation to carry out the Ukraine scheme, and was quickly drowned in mockery.
    The president’s personal attorney jumped to an unusual legal conclusion based on Article II, Section 3 of the U.S. Constitution to defend Trump’s efforts to pressure Ukraine into investigating Joe Biden — which Giuliani is continuing to pursue this week in a visit to Kyiv.

    “Presidential Legal Obligations 101,” Giuliani tweeted. “Art 2, Sec. 3 of the US Constitution obligates the President to investigate and ask for investigations of corruption in countries we provide funds to. Who ever heard of a president being impeached for carrying out his constitutional mandate?”

    Rudy Giuliani
    @RudyGiuliani


    Presidential Legal Obligations 101:

    Art 2, Sec. 3 of the US Constitution obligates the President to investigate and ask for investigations of corruption in countries we provide funds to.

    Who ever heard of a president being impeached for carrying out his constitutional mandate?


    https://www.rawstory.com/2019/12/giu...o-probe-biden/

    ”Is it true, as the image suggests, that Hunter Biden was serving as "a director to Ukraine’s largest private gas producer" when the elder Biden "threatened to withhold $1 BILLION in U.S. aid to Ukraine if they didn’t fire a prosecutor looking into" the gas company?

    • Hunter Biden did hold a directorship for a Ukrainian gas company while his father was vice president. Experts agree that Hunter Biden's acceptance of the position created a conflict of interest for his father

    • Vice President Joe Biden did urge Ukraine to fire its top prosecutor, with the threat of withholding U.S. aid. But that was the position of the wider U.S. government, as well as other international institutions.”
    fact-check.com
